Boulder’s Tastiest Start-up

February 12th, 2015

November 11th, 2014 marked the grand opening of one of Boulder’s long awaited start-ups, award winning chef Hosea Rosenberg’s farm to table restaurant, Blackbelly Market. Originally started as a catering company and food truck in 2011, Blackbelly finally grew into a full service restaurant serving dinner seven nights a week and breakfast and lunch take-out in the mornings. Going beyond providing quality food and service to each guest who walks into the establishment, Blackbelly is also committed to supporting and encouraging other local Boulder businesses as much as possible. The Farm to Your Table

September 17th, 2014

We’re lucky here in Boulder County to be blessed with amazing food all year round.  Better still, we’re lucky to have some of the best Farmer’s Markets I’ve experienced in my life.  Something about walking down the street, smelling vendors serving hot food, seeing all the gorgeous produce and getting to talk to farmers, vintners, cheesemakers and chefs gets me excited.
